What You Need To Know
1. It's divided by 4 major zip codes.........20715, 20716 (Mitchellville), 20720, 20721 (Mitchellville).
2. There is "The Town of Bowie"- Old Town and Bowie - closer to the beltway.
3. It's rooted in the heart of Prince George's County and home of Bowie State University.

Reasons to Move to Bowie, Maryland
Bowie, Maryland, offers a blend of suburban tranquility and urban convenience, making it an attractive place to call home. Here are some reasons why you might consider moving to Bowie:
- Outdoor Recreation: Enjoy numerous parks, trails, and open spaces for hiking, biking, and outdoor activities. Bowie State University also offers a beautiful campus with recreational facilities
- Proximity to Major Cities: Bowie is conveniently located within commuting distance of Washington, D.C., Baltimore, and Annapolis, offering easy access to job opportunities and cultural attractions.
- Excellent Transportation: The city has good transportation options, including MARC train service, bus routes, and major highways, making it easy to get around.
- Shopping and Dining: Bowie offers a variety of shopping centers, boutiques, and restaurants to cater to different tastes and budgets.
- Cultural Attractions: Enjoy the Bowie State University Theatre, the Bowie Baysox baseball team, and other cultural events throughout the year.
- Community Events: Participate in local festivals, farmers' markets, and community gatherings to connect with your neighbors and experience the local culture.
- Allen Pond Park: This 120-acre park features athletic fields, picnic sites, a fishing pond, trails, an ice rink, and a skateboard area. It's a great place to enjoy the outdoors with family and friends.
- Belair Mansion: This historic mansion was built in 1745 and is now a living museum that offers a glimpse into life in the 18th century. Visitors can tour the mansion and learn about its history.
- Bowie State University: The campus of Bowie State University is a beautiful place to walk around and explore. Visitors can also enjoy a variety of cultural events and performances throughout the year.
- Six Flags America: This amusement park is a popular destination for families and thrill-seekers. It features a variety of rides, including roller coasters, water slides, and kid-friendly attractions.
- Belair Stable Museum: This free-admission museum is dedicated to the history of horse racing in Bowie. Visitors can learn about the famous Belair stable and see artifacts from its past.
